Objective of the Course:
This course is aimed to provide the student to comprehend cellular and molecular immune mechanisms involved in immune functions and regulation and immunopathogenesis of diseases.

Learning Outcomes:
1
To gain detailed information about tissues and cells of immune system and their functions;
2
To comprehend molecular mechanisms of innate and adaptive immune system ;
3
To comprehend knowledge about immunopathogenesis of various diseases at cellular and molecular levels;
4
To gain cellular and molecular immunological information which provide aid for performing and evaluating advanced immunological laboratory tests ;
